Question

Find the area and perimeter for a rectangle if the length and width are as given below. \(I=210\) meters, \(w=120\) meters

Step-by-Step Solution

Verified
Answer
The perimeter is 660 meters, and the area is 25,200 square meters.
1Step 1: Understand the Rectangle's Dimensions
Identify the length and width of the rectangle. For this problem, the length \(l\) is given as 210 meters and the width \(w\) is 120 meters.
2Step 2: Calculate the Perimeter
The formula for the perimeter \(P\) of a rectangle is given by \(P = 2l + 2w\). Substitute \(l = 210\) and \(w = 120\) into the formula. \[ P = 2(210) + 2(120) = 420 + 240 = 660 \] Thus, the perimeter of the rectangle is 660 meters.
3Step 3: Calculate the Area
The formula for the area \(A\) of a rectangle is \(A = l imes w\). Substitute \(l = 210\) and \(w = 120\) into the formula. \[ A = 210 imes 120 = 25200 \] Thus, the area of the rectangle is 25,200 square meters.

Area Calculation
Calculating the area of a rectangle is a straightforward process that involves determining the amount of space encompassed within its boundaries. To determine this, you need to know the rectangle's length and width.

The formula for calculating the area of a rectangle is:- \( A = l \times w \) - Where \( A \) is the area, \( l \) is the length, and \( w \) is the width.To calculate, simply multiply the length by the width. Let's apply this to our example where the length \( l = 210 \) meters and the width \( w = 120 \) meters.- Substitute these values into the formula: - \( A = 210 \times 120 \) - Resulting in an area of: 25,200 square meters.Remember, the area measures how much flat space is enclosed by the rectangle in two dimensions.
Perimeter Calculation
The perimeter of a rectangle is the total distance around the outer edge. Calculating the perimeter helps you know how much material you would need to go around the rectangle, like a fence or border.

The formula for the perimeter is:- \( P = 2l + 2w \) - Where \( P \) is the perimeter, \( l \) is the length, and \( w \) is the width.To find the perimeter, you add together twice the length and twice the width. For our example rectangle:- Substitute the length \( l = 210 \) meters and width \( w = 120 \) meters into the formula: - \( P = 2(210) + 2(120) \) - This gives a perimeter of: 660 meters.Perimeter is a key concept in understanding how much boundary space surrounds a shape.
Geometry for Beginners
Geometry, in the simplest terms, is a branch of mathematics that studies the properties and relations of points, lines, surfaces, and solids. Rectangles are a fundamental shape studied in geometry.

Some basics about rectangles that beginners should keep in mind:
  • A rectangle has four sides, with opposite sides being equal in length.
  • It contains four right angles, meaning every angle is 90 degrees.
  • The two main properties used often are area (the space within) and perimeter (the boundary length).
Understanding geometry concepts such as area and perimeter is crucial as they apply to various real-world problems, from determining the size of a garden plot to planning the layout of a building.
